The DRET programme offers a well-rounded curriculum that combines technical knowledge with practical training. Students will explore key areas such as renewable energy systems, solar PV technologies, and electrical applications through hands-on laboratory work and structured industry exposure. The programme includes interactive learning sessions, supervised labs, and Final Year Project (FYP) focused on solving real industry challenges. Through Industrial Training and Work-Based Learning (WBL), students gain direct experience in professional environments-enhancing their technical competencies, building industry networks, and increasing their readiness for employment in the renewable energy sector. The programme consists of 90 credit hours of subjects, which can be completed in 2 ½ years

Entry requirements
For international students
Certificate Level 3 (SKM, DKM) or equivalent in the same field or Pass SPM or equivalent with minimum credits (Grade C) in at least 3 subjects. Pass SPMV or equivalent with a minimum of 3 credits. First Page of Passport. Certified true copies of high school certificates, diploma certificates, and/or transcripts (to be translated into English by a certified translator if not originally in English).
